Christmas in Cortez

December 14, 2024 @ 1:00 pm - 4:00 pm
Free

The Florida Maritime Museum (FMM) invites you to get in the holiday spirit at our fourth annual Christmas in Cortez festival! This FREE family-friendly event will be held Saturday, December 14th, 1pm – 4pm. This December marks a special chapter in our celebration’s history, as we unite with the Anna Maria Island Privateers to create an extraordinary joint community event.

Following the unprecedented impact of multiple hurricanes, we have joined forces with the Friends of FMM, Cortez Village Historical Society, and the Anna Maria Island Privateers to celebrate the season, as well as the resilience of our coastal communities. Since the Privateers’ traditional event couldn’t take place on the island due to storm damage, we are taking advantage of this unique opportunity to blend two beloved holiday traditions into one memorable celebration. Not only can festival-goers dress up like a pirate for a pictures and games at their awesome pirate ship, but the Privateers also have a Christmas gift for each child who attends. On the grounds, visitors can make their own holiday crafts, play lawn games, and jump around in the bounce house. Inside the Cortez Cultural Center, families can experience a special one-on-one meeting and photo session with the big man himself: Santa! Kids of all ages will enjoy playing with our old-fashioned wooden toys and listening to the Cortez jammers folksy tunes on the porch of the Bratton store.

Admission, parking, and all activities are FREE. Event parking is available at the F.I.S.H. Preserve located at Cortez Road and 116th Street (directly east of FMM). Refreshments are not available on-site, but food and drink are available for purchase at the many amazing restaurants located just a short stroll from museum grounds. The museum is currently closed for a structural rehabilitation of the historic building and will not be accessible during the event on Saturday, December 14th.
